Post Translational Modifications Phosphorylated at Ser-544 by DYRK2.this is required for subsequent phosphorylation by GSK3B. Phosphorylated on serine and threonine residues by GSK3B.phosphorylation inhibits its function. Polyubiquitinated, probably by NEDD4.
Function Acts as a component of the translation initiation factor 2B (eIF2B) complex, which catalyzes the exchange of GDP for GTP on eukaryotic initiation factor 2 (eIF2) gamma subunit. Its guanine nucleotide exchange factor activity is repressed when bound to eIF2 complex phosphorylated on the alpha subunit, thereby limiting the amount of methionyl-initiator methionine tRNA available to the ribosome and consequently global translation is repressed.
